Eurydice forgive me
Eurydice soon you'll see
Why I could not look into your eyes
this coldness is only a disguise

Eurydice it'll be worth all the secrets
Eurydice the gods are already placing bets
on whether Hades will claim our souls
or if our love will let us achieve our goals

Eurydice stop your screaming
Eurydice I promise there's a meaning
behind my distant demeanor
I promise I won't get any meaner

Eurydice I can't risk turning around
Eurydice please don't make those horrid sounds
I'm sorry but you have to let go of my arm
this is only going to cause us more harm

Eurydice, don't you see, you've doomed us both to hell
Eurydice, I'll hold them off, this is our farewell
why do you just stand there
your grin chills the very air

You stupid b*tch, you've doomed us both,
us both
